Output 0896336db9b797823ba1766149e590ba8d77ceaa58e79711cead1f75e1552e31:0

value
12922054
script pubkey
OP_0 OP_PUSHBYTES_20 e0b227f35531906461ac98b0bdd8ae00487b93f1
address
bc1quzez0u64xxgxgcdvnzctmk9wqpy8hyl3fafsd6
transaction
0896336db9b797823ba1766149e590ba8d77ceaa58e79711cead1f75e1552e31
spent
true